除了$.parseJSON()方法,还可以使用JavaScript原生的JSON.parse()方法来实现同样的功能。这种方法不依赖于jQuery库,因此更通用。 javascript var jsonArray = JSON.parse(str); // 后续验证步骤同上 通过以上步骤,你可以成功地将一个JSON格式的字符串转换为JSON数组,并在jQuery环境中进行进一步处理。
var arrayJsonObject = JSON.parse(txt); console.log(arrayJsonObject); 1. 2. 运行结果: eval和JSON.parse()取得的结果一样,都是将字符串转为对象。 2:代码: JSON.parse(string,function)转换string为对象时,还可以携带一个处理函数处理string。 JSON.parse('{"name":"小明","age":15}', function (k...
获取commit-msg:cat only_one.json | jq '.commit.message' 获取GitHub提交记录并另存为一个JSON Array数组:curl 'https://api.github.com/repos/stedolan/jq/commits?per_page=5' > multi.json 获取commit-msg和commiter:cat multi.json | jq '.[] | {message: .commit.message, name: .commit.committe...
DocumentContext documentContext=JsonPath.parse(json);documentContext.renameKey("$.store.book[*]","price","total-price");System.out.println(documentContext.jsonString()); 替换后json数据: 小结 JsonPath 工具,为我们提供了一种便利的操作json的DSL,命令行工具操作json可以使用jq。
使用JQ从JSON数组中提取JSON对象的方法如下: 1. 首先,确保你已经安装了JQ工具。JQ是一个命令行工具,用于处理JSON数据。 2. 假设你有一个名为data.json的文件,其中包含一...
json格式是数据传输过程中一种通用的格式,对于Python而言,由于有多种json包,解析json并不是什么难事。 在Linux shell中,同样有一种强大的json解析工具——jq。jq没有相关依赖,仅一个二进制文件。 安装 官网:https://stedolan.github.io/jq/download/
jquery解析jsonarrayjq解析json数组 JSONJSON实际上是JavaScript的一个子集。在JSON中,一共就这么几种数据类型: - number:和JavaScript的number完全一致; - boolean:就是JavaScript的true或false; - string:就是JavaScript的string; - null:就是JavaScript的null; - array:就是JavaScript的Ar ...
In this example, we’re using thesortfunction in jq to sort a simple JSON array. We pass the array ‘[3, 1, 2]’ to jq, and it returns the sorted array ‘[1, 2, 3]’. This is just a basic way to use thesortfunction in jq, but there’s much more to learn about sorting ...
在页面中,可以通过jq的遍历功能来遍历JSON格式的数据。例如,可以使用```$.each()```方法来遍历JSON格式的数据。示例代码如下: ```html ``` 在上面的代码中,首先使用```$(document).ready()```方法来确保页面加载完毕后再执行jq代码。然后,将php数组转换为JSON格式,并使用```JSON.parse()```方法将JSON格...
1、数组每一个元素是Json字符串,自动转换 2、Json对象每个值是数组。 ) 1、定义: var jsonString = '[ { "ID": 0, "name": "张三"}, { "ID": 1, "name": "李四" } ]'; var jsonObject = JSON.parse(jsonString); 2、添加值 select.push({ value:"用户3", text: "新选项3", checked...